What is the Santa Barbara County Employment Application?
The Santa Barbara County Employment Application is a specific form designed for individuals applying for jobs within Santa Barbara County. This application form captures essential personal details from applicants, such as their name and social security number, ensuring a standardized approach to job applications across the county.
The form serves as a formal request for employment within various roles and positions available in the county, streamlining the application process for both the applicants and the hiring departments.

Key Features of the Santa Barbara County Employment Application
The Santa Barbara County Employment Application includes several key features designed to facilitate a thorough application process. Among these are fillable fields that require critical information, such as employment history, education, and any relevant training.
Additionally, the form mandates a signature to confirm the authorization and the truthfulness of the provided information. This signature requirement emphasizes the importance of the applicant’s commitment to honesty during the hiring process.

Who is eligible to fill out the Santa Barbara County Employment Application?
Anyone seeking employment within Santa Barbara County is eligible to fill out this application, provided they meet the specific job qualifications outlined in the job postings.
Is there a deadline for submitting the application?
Deadlines for submitting the Santa Barbara County Employment Application typically depend on the specific job postings. Always check the job bulletin for submission dates.
What methods are available for submitting the application?
The application can usually be submitted electronically through online portals or can be printed and mailed to the designated recruitment office, as specified in the job bulletin.
What supporting documents do I need to submit with the application?
Supporting documents often include a resume, cover letter, and any relevant certifications or transcripts required for the specific job position.
What common mistakes should I avoid when filling out the application?
Ensure all fields are completed accurately, avoid leaving sections blank, and double-check for typographical errors, especially in your contact information.
How long does it take for the application to be processed?
Processing times for the Santa Barbara County Employment Application can vary but generally take a few weeks. You will be notified regarding your application status once it has been reviewed.
